The Loudest Voice: Created by Tom McCarthy, Alex Metcalf. With Russell Crowe, Sienna Miller, Seth MacFarlane, Annabelle Wallis. The past decade on the life of Roger Ailes, the founder of Fox News, in which Ailes arguably became the Republican party's de facto leader and was accused of sexual harassment, which brought his Fox News reign to an end.
